Endo, Arnold & Porter, Face a High-Stakes Contempt Hearing This Month in an Opioid Trial. Are Plaintiff Lawyers Returning to The Office?

The judge in the New York opioid trial has scheduled an Aug. 25 hearing to determine whether to hold defendant Endo Pharmaceuticals and its outside law firm Arnold & Porter in contempt for alleged discovery violations.

Lawyers Say More Sunscreen Recalls—and Lawsuits—Are on the Horizon

Johnson & Johnson's July 14 recall of five sunscreen products found to contain dangerous levels of benzene only scratches the surface, say lawyers, who are preparing for more lawsuits—and more recalls.
